Buku Hortonworks versi cetak

Buku-buku ini saya cetak di Bandung untuk keperluan saya belajar hortonworks (hadoop). File-file PDF dari buku ini bisa didapatkan secara gratis di situs hortonworks. Proses cetak bukunya sendiri sekitar 3 hari kerja dan dikirim ke rumah di Bandung dengan menggunakan Gojek.

Minggu ini istri dan anak-anak kebetulan sedang berada di Bandung sehingga sekalian nitip dibawakan ke Singapura. Saya termasuk orang yang tidak bisa belajar lewat baca buku di komputer sehingga buku-buku yang ingin saya pelajari biasanya beli atau kalau ada versi ebook gratisnya maka saya akan cetak di Bandung. Total uang yang harus saya bayar untuk cetak bukunya sekitar Rp. 1.000.000.

Setup Koneksi Internet dan TV di Rumah

Rumah tempat saya ngontrak di Singapura menggunakan akses Internet dengan kecepatan 300Mbps dengan biaya langganan sebesar S$34/bulan untuk masa kontrak 2 tahun. Saya berlangganan Internet dari operator M1 karena paket yang ditawarkan paling murah dibanding operator-operator lain seperti Singtel ataupun Starhub.

Tentu saja paket tersebut di luar TV karena biaya bundel paket Internet dan TV pastinya lebih mahal jika dibanding dengan Internet saja dan bisa diakali dengan Android Box.

Dari informasi teman, saya beli android box saat ada pameran komputer dan elektronik di Expo untuk keperluan TV streaming tadi. Untungnya sang landlord mau menyediakan monitor TV di rumah. Awalnya tidak ada, namun setelah saya menanyakan apakah bisa menyediakan? ternyata bisa dan alhamdulillah kami dibelikan sebuah monitor TV baru.

Selama hampir 2 tahun mengontrak rumahnya, ibu landlord-nya sangat baik ke kami. Jika perayaan hari raya Idul Fitri, Idul Adha, serta Natal dan tahun baru Cina maka ibu landlord akan mengurangi biaya sewa sebesar S$100 atau sebesar Rp. 1 juta rupiah, cukup besar bukan?

Setup koneksi Internet saya di rumah ini kira-kira seperti di atas. Modem (Huawei) dan wireless router (Asus) disediakan oleh pihak ISP sementara untuk keperluan komputer di kamar tidur, saya menggunakan tambahan router (Raspberry PI 3+) lain sehingga tidak perlu menarik kabel UTP dari ruang tamu ke ruang tidur.

Wireless router Asus yang ada di ruang tamu akan terkoneksi ke router Raspberry PI 3+ di ruang belajar & tidur anak-anak saya. Selanjutnya menggunakan kabel UTP dan switch untuk menghubungkan router Raspberry PI 3+ dengan komputer-komputer desktop yang ada.

Perangkat mobile HP akan terkoneksi dari wifi wireless router Asus yang ada di ruang tamu sedangkan android box untuk TV terhubung langsung ke wireless routes Asus menggunakan kabel UTP karena berada di ruang yang sama.

Tentang bagaimana setup konfigurasi jaringannya akan saya ulas di tulisan-tulisan berikutnya.

Akhirnya Bisa Punya Waktu Setup Email kawananu.com

Setelah sekian lama tidak sempat untuk setup mail server kawananu.com. Akhirnya hari ini saya sempat dan sudah berjalan dengan baik. Bagi siapa saja yang ingin berkorespondensi dengan saya bisa melayakankan email ke kari @ kawananu.com ( tanpa spasi).

Bagi yang mengirimkan e-mail dari gmail, silahkan untuk memeriksa direktori spam gmail anda karena email dari kawananu.com dikategorikan sebagai spam.

Menyalin keluaran dari linux command line ke sebuah file

Materi ini sebenarnya pernah saya tulis di buku saya yang berjudul ‘Debian GNU/Linux’ tapi saya tidak memiliki softcopy-nya lagi sekarang sementara hardcopy-nya ada di Bandung. Saat ini saya lagi ngoprek tentang Hadoop di atas mesin virtualisasi dan seluruh output-nya ingin saya simpan dalam bentuk logfile.

Di mesin server saya tidak ada X-Window sehingga seluruh aktifitas saya di Linux harus menggunakan command line.

Untuk menyimpan seluruh logfile dari command line dapat menggunakan perintah berikut:


debian:~# command | tee -a result.log

alternatif lain:


debian:~# command &> result.log

Bedanya adalah pada perintah pertama outputnya akan ditampilkan di layar monitor dan saat yang bersamaan juga tersalin ke result.log sementara perintah kedua tidak.

Tujuan saya sebenarnya perintah berikut:


debian:~# xl create -c HadoopDataNode.cfg | tee -a result.log

 

Harus sering-sering memantau statistik

Sebagai seorang engineer di dunia telekomunikasi terkadang kita harus sering memantau statistik untuk memastikan bahwa segala aktifitas perubahan yang dilakukan di perangkat telko tersebut tidak memberikan impact terhadap end user. Sebuah perangkat telekomunikasi harus memiliki tingkat availability 99.99 %.

Ini adalah salah satu perangkat software yang saya buat bersama dua orang kawan untuk menunjang aktifitas pekerjaan saya selama ini. Kami menggunakan Perl, expect, laravel, dan highcharts untuk menghasilkan software seperti berikut.

Sangat membantu karena penulis dapat memastikan tidak ada masalah dengan perangkat yang sedang kami modifikasi. Tidak terbayang berapa banyak orang akan komplain ke kami jika terjadi masalah setelah perubahan yang dilakukan ternyata membawa dampak pada sistem. Tentu saja revenue buat operator akan hilang dan kepercayaan masyarakat terhadap sebuah operator telekomunikasi juga akan berkurang dan beralih berlanggan ke operator lain.

Upgrade ke Debian Stretch (9)

Setelah beberapa tahun tidak bersentuhan dengan Debian lagi, pada hari ini saatnya saya meng-upgrade rilis debian server kawananu.com ke rilis terbaru yakni stretch (9). Sebagaimana ditulisan sebelumnya bahwa beberapa orang yang terlibat langsung membangkitkan server kawananu.com ada di tautan ini.

Repository-nya sendiri masih saya arahkan langsung ke ftp.debian.org karena kambing.ui.ac.id belum terupdate.

$ cat /etc/debian_version
9.0

8 Marine Terrace, Singapore

18-June-2017

Orang-orang yang berjasa di balik kebangkitan server kawananu

Tulisan sebelumnya sudah membahas bahwa saya kembali bisa ngeblog dan tulisan-tulisan lama bisa kembali ada di weblog ini. Beberapa tahun yang lalu, komputer server saya di ISP mengalami kerusakan akibat usia komputer tersebut memang sudah tua. Namun karena ISP tempat dimana saya melakukan collocation server di Makassar dan saya sendiri berdomisili tidak di Makassar sehingga cukup kesulitan untuk mengganti server tersebut. Baru di bulan Mei 2017 ini server kawananu kembali bisa mengudara dan melayani kebutuhan blog saya. Berikut orang-orang yang cukup berjasa mewujudkan server ini bisa aktif:

1. Fuad Reza Fachlevi – Adik Sepupu

2. Achmad Yusri Afandi – Sahabat

3. Pihak ISP – Bu Darmi dan Pak Warno